Essential Analysis of MRC-WPT System for Electric Vehicle Charging Using Coupled Mode Theory
In wireless Electric Vehicle (EVs) charging, Power Transfer Efficiency (PTE) is considered as one of the performance indicator. However, PTE is seen depending upon a large no of parameters and the relations between those parameters are appealing too. In this paper, frequency characteristics of PTE in relation to design dependant parameters like coil radius, self inductance of the RF coils, mutual coupling between the coils, intrinsic loss ratio, coupling to loss ratio, ohmic resistance and radiation resistance have been reported using Coupled mode theory (CMD). Moreover, different coil misalignment conditions with their PTE characteristics of the WPT system for EVs charging system have been outlined. The theoretical analysis and simulation results articulate important information in designing an efficient WPT system for EVs charging.
